草庐IT

sqlite-wal

全部标签

c# - System.Data.SQLite 无法加载扩展

我试图在建立连接时加载新的json1扩展,但我一直收到此错误:SQLlogicerrorormissingdatabaseThespecifiedprocedurecouldnotbefound.这是我的代码:SQLiteConnectionconnection=(SQLiteConnection)session.Connection;connection.EnableExtensions(true);Assemblyassembly=Assembly.Load("System.Data.SQLite");connection.LoadExtension(assembly.Locati

mysql - Sqlite3 - 如何从 csv 导入 NULL 值

我已将mysql表转储为CSV。在此CSV文件中,NULL值被写为\N现在我想将这些数据导入sqlite数据库,但我无法告诉sqlite\N是空值。它将它视为一个字符串,并且该列值存储为“\N”而不是NULL。任何人都可以指导如何使用sqlite中的.nullvalue点命令。我无法将\N设置为空值。sqlite>.shownullvalue:""sqlite>.nullvalue\Nsqlite>.shownullvalue:"N"sqlite>.nullvalue'\N'sqlite>.shownullvalue:"\\N"sqlite>.nullvalue"\N"sqlite>.

mysql - Sqlite3 - 如何从 csv 导入 NULL 值

我已将mysql表转储为CSV。在此CSV文件中,NULL值被写为\N现在我想将这些数据导入sqlite数据库,但我无法告诉sqlite\N是空值。它将它视为一个字符串,并且该列值存储为“\N”而不是NULL。任何人都可以指导如何使用sqlite中的.nullvalue点命令。我无法将\N设置为空值。sqlite>.shownullvalue:""sqlite>.nullvalue\Nsqlite>.shownullvalue:"N"sqlite>.nullvalue'\N'sqlite>.shownullvalue:"\\N"sqlite>.nullvalue"\N"sqlite>.

android - sqlite 中的 strftime() 给出了错误的结果

我将date字段存储在数据库中作为自纪元以来的seconds数:对于图片中的时间戳(1550591783—代表2019-02-1919:26:23),sqlite应该返回50作为一年中的某一天,但它返回40。这是PurchaseDao中的查询:@Query("SELECTstrftime('%j',date,'unixepoch','localtime')ASday"+"FROMpurchase"+"WHERE...")abstractListgetCosts();这是日期转换器:publicclassDateConverter{@TypeConverterpublicstaticDa

android - sqlite 中的 strftime() 给出了错误的结果

我将date字段存储在数据库中作为自纪元以来的seconds数:对于图片中的时间戳(1550591783—代表2019-02-1919:26:23),sqlite应该返回50作为一年中的某一天,但它返回40。这是PurchaseDao中的查询:@Query("SELECTstrftime('%j',date,'unixepoch','localtime')ASday"+"FROMpurchase"+"WHERE...")abstractListgetCosts();这是日期转换器:publicclassDateConverter{@TypeConverterpublicstaticDa

sqlite - 导入到 SQLite 时转义单引号字符

我有一个这样的records.txt文件:INSERTINTO'blogtitles'VALUES('Kelly'sathouse');INSERTINTO'blogtitles'VALUES('Nicecatch!');当我尝试将records.txt导入数据库时​​:sqlite3my.db 最佳答案 SQL标准规定,字符串中的单引号通过在一行中放置两个单引号来进行转义。SQL在这方面的工作方式类似于Pascal编程语言。SQLite遵循这个标准。示例:INSERTINTOxyzVALUES('5O''clock');link

sqlite - 导入到 SQLite 时转义单引号字符

我有一个这样的records.txt文件:INSERTINTO'blogtitles'VALUES('Kelly'sathouse');INSERTINTO'blogtitles'VALUES('Nicecatch!');当我尝试将records.txt导入数据库时​​:sqlite3my.db 最佳答案 SQL标准规定,字符串中的单引号通过在一行中放置两个单引号来进行转义。SQL在这方面的工作方式类似于Pascal编程语言。SQLite遵循这个标准。示例:INSERTINTOxyzVALUES('5O''clock');link

android - 将 sqlite 数据库从设备复制到 PC

我有一个android程序将其信息存储在sqlite数据库中。一旦设备通过USB插入,是否可以直接将该db文件复制到pc,或者是否应该在程序本身中编写特殊功能以将db内容转储到/sdcard目录下的文件?谢谢 最佳答案 您可以使用adbpull命令将文件从共享设备读取到您的桌面,例如adbpull/data/data/com.foo.bar/databases/MyDatabase 关于android-将sqlite数据库从设备复制到PC,我们在StackOverflow上找到一个类似的

android - 将 sqlite 数据库从设备复制到 PC

我有一个android程序将其信息存储在sqlite数据库中。一旦设备通过USB插入,是否可以直接将该db文件复制到pc,或者是否应该在程序本身中编写特殊功能以将db内容转储到/sdcard目录下的文件?谢谢 最佳答案 您可以使用adbpull命令将文件从共享设备读取到您的桌面,例如adbpull/data/data/com.foo.bar/databases/MyDatabase 关于android-将sqlite数据库从设备复制到PC,我们在StackOverflow上找到一个类似的

python sqlite 字符串插入

我正在尝试使用python将作为参数接收到的字符串插入到sqlite数据库中:defaddUser(self,name):cursor=self.conn.cursor()t=(name)cursor.execute("INSERTINTOusers(unique_key,name,is_online,translate)VALUES(NULL,?,1,0);",t)self.conn.commit()我不想使用字符串连接,因为http://docs.python.org/library/sqlite3.html建议不要这样做。但是,当我运行代码时,出现异常cursor.execute